本文分类:news发布日期:2024/12/23 13:57:22
相关文章
深度探讨Java的Lambda表达式与函数式编程范式
目录 引言
1. Lambda表达式基础
2. 函数式接口
3. Lambda表达式的特性
3.1 闭包
3.2 方法引用
4. Stream API
5. 并发编程与Lambda表达式
结语 引言
随着Java 8的发布,Lambda表达式和函数式编程范式正式成为Java开发者工具箱中的一部分。这不仅改变了Java代…
建站知识
2024/12/23 13:47:58
.NET 6中如何使用Redis
1、安装redis
Redis在windows平台上不受官方支持,所以想要在window安装Redis就必须去下载windows提供的安装包。安装地址:https://github.com/tporadowski/redis/releases 2、在NueGet安装包 3、在appsettings.json文件里面添加Redis相关配置信息
&quo…
建站知识
2024/12/21 10:55:07
【设计模式之美】 SOLID 原则之四:接口隔离原则有哪三种应用?原则中的“接口”该如何理解?
文章目录 一. 如何理解“接口隔离原则”?二. 接口隔离的三个情况1. 把“接口”理解为一组 API 接口集合2. 把“接口”理解为单个 API 接口或函数 ing(能够使用的场景并未理解)3. 把“接口”理解为 OOP 中的接口概念 一. 如何理解“接口隔离原…
建站知识
2024/12/22 0:54:07
Rust 常用集合(上)
目录
1、使用 Vector 储存列表
1.1 新建 vector
1.2 更新 vector
1.3 读取 vector 的元素
1.4 遍历 vector 中的元素
1.5 使用枚举来储存多种类型
1.6 丢弃 vector 时也会丢弃其所有元素
2、使用字符串储存 UTF-8 编码的文本
2.1 什么是字符串?
2.2 新建字…
建站知识
2024/12/22 0:44:44
1.8 day6 IO进程线程
使用有名管道实现两个进程之间的通信 进程A
#include <myhead.h>
int main(int argc, const char *argv[])
{//创建两个文件描述符用于打开两个管道int fd1-1;int fd2-1;//创建一个子进程int pid-1;if((fd1open("./mkfifo1",O_RDWR))-1){perror("open er…
建站知识
2024/12/22 1:06:10
【Emgu.CV教程】4.2、无缝融合应用之IlluminationChange()函数去除高亮区域
上一篇讲的是ColorChange()函数,今天讲IlluminationChange()函数,它可以去除图片中的高亮区域。试想一下,下面是一张反光背心的夜间照片,反光条颜色特别亮,如果想只把反光的部分变暗一点,其余部分不变&…
建站知识
2024/12/14 9:15:25
【EAI 007】Mobile ALOHA:一个低成本的收集人类示教数据的双臂移动操作硬件系统
论文标题:Mobile ALOHA: Learning Bimanual Mobile Manipulation with Low-Cost Whole-Body Teleoperation 论文作者:Zipeng Fu, Tony Z. Zhao, Chelsea Finn 作者单位:Stanford University, UC Berkeley, Meta 论文原文:https://…
建站知识
2024/12/22 1:21:09